Abstract

The invention discloses a multi-position adjusting seat. The invention comprises a chair frame, a chair seat and a pedal, wherein the chair seat is provided with a chair back, the chair seat is arranged on a chair seat mounting block, the pedal is arranged on the pedal mounting block, and the chair comprises a first connecting rod group, a second connecting rod group and a third connecting rod group. The multi-position adjusting seat adopts the connecting rod type adjusting mechanism, under the control of the associated motion of the first connecting rod group, the second connecting rod group and the third connecting rod group, the sequential adjustment of four positions of end sitting, flat leaning, inclined sliding and inverted lying can be easily realized by utilizing the self gravity of a human body, the operation is simple and convenient, particularly, in the motion process of the third connecting rod group and the second connecting rod group, the first connecting rod group is in a locking state under the matching of the elastic lock pin and the lock hole, so that the seat cannot generate the condition of sudden inverted lying of the seat in the process of changing the end sitting position to the flat leaning position and changing the flat leaning position to the inclined lying position, and the use safety of the seat is improved.

Description

Multi-pose adjusting seat
Technical Field
The invention relates to the technical field of furniture appliances, in particular to a multi-position adjusting seat.
Background
The movable seat is a sitting tool with adjustable sitting posture, such as an electric massage chair, a folding deck chair and the like, the sitting posture of the movable seat can be adjusted by adopting electric driving adjustment or manual adjustment, most of the manually adjusted movable seats adopt adjusting mechanisms with full mechanical structures, the cost is lower than that of the electric driving adjustment, the multi-pose sitting and lying can be realized, the functions are rich, and the market popularization prospect is better. However, in order to realize adjustment of multiple poses, most of the adjusting mechanisms of the manual adjusting type movable seats are designed to be complex in mechanical structure, and the adjustment operation is complex, so that the manual adjusting type movable seats are poor in reliability and safety when in use.
Disclosure of Invention
The invention aims to overcome the defects and shortcomings of the prior art, and provides a multi-position adjusting seat which can easily realize the sequential adjustment of four positions of sitting, leaning, inclining and inclining by utilizing the self gravity of a human body, is simple and convenient to operate, and is safe and reliable to use.
In order to achieve the purpose, the invention adopts the following technical scheme:
a multi-position adjusting seat comprises a seat frame, a seat and a pedal, wherein the seat is provided with a seat back, the seat is arranged on a seat mounting block, the pedal is arranged on the pedal mounting block, the multi-position adjusting seat further comprises a first connecting rod group, a second connecting rod group and a third connecting rod group, the first connecting rod group comprises a first connecting rod and a second connecting rod, the second connecting rod group comprises a third connecting rod, a fourth connecting rod, a fifth connecting rod and a sixth connecting rod, and the third connecting rod group comprises a seventh connecting rod, an eighth connecting rod and a ninth connecting rod; the first end of the first connecting rod is rotatably connected with the rear end of the chair frame, the first end of the second connecting rod is rotatably connected with the front end of the chair frame, the middle part of the first connecting rod is provided with a sliding block, the second connecting rod is provided with a sliding groove matched with the sliding block, and when the sliding block slides along the sliding groove, the first connecting rod group expands or contracts relative to the chair frame; the first end of the third connecting rod is rotatably connected with the first connecting rod, the second end of the third connecting rod is rotatably connected with the rear end of the seat mounting block, the first end of the fourth connecting rod is rotatably connected with the front end of the seat mounting block, the first end of the fifth connecting rod is rotatably connected with the first connecting rod, the second end of the fifth connecting rod is rotatably connected with the middle part of the fourth connecting rod, the first end of the sixth connecting rod is rotatably connected with the second end of the first connecting rod, and the second end of the sixth connecting rod is rotatably connected with the fourth connecting rod; the first end of the seventh connecting rod is rotatably connected with the front end of the seat mounting block, the middle part of the seventh connecting rod is rotatably connected with the middle part of the eighth connecting rod, the second end of the seventh connecting rod is rotatably connected with the first end of the ninth connecting rod, the first end of the eighth connecting rod is rotatably connected with the second end of the fourth connecting rod, the second end of the eighth connecting rod is rotatably connected with the rear end of the pedal mounting block, and the second end of the ninth connecting rod is rotatably connected with the front end of the pedal mounting block; the first connecting rod is provided with an elastic lock pin, the chair frame is provided with a lock hole matched with the first end of the elastic lock pin, the second end of the elastic lock pin is connected with the third connecting rod through a pull rope, when the elastic lock pin extends into the lock hole under the action of elastic force, the first connecting rod group is locked relative to the chair frame, and when the elastic lock pin extends out of the lock hole under the action of pull force of the pull rope, the first connecting rod group can move relative to the chair frame.
Preferably, a stop lever is arranged on the first connecting rod and has a limiting effect on the movement of the fifth connecting rod.
Furthermore, the elastic lock pin is arranged in the stop lever, a spring is arranged in the stop lever, the first end of the spring is abutted against the stop lever, the second end of the spring is abutted against the elastic lock pin, and a pulley for the rotation of the pull rope to wind the pull rope is further arranged in the stop lever.
Furthermore, a limiting block is arranged at the first end of the fifth connecting rod and plays a limiting role in limiting the movement of the first connecting rod.
Preferably, the backrest is adjustably mounted on the seat. The chair frame is provided with armrests. The seat and/or the chair back are provided with safety belts. The fourth connecting rod and the seventh connecting rod are L-shaped connecting rods.
The invention has the beneficial effects that:
the multi-position adjusting seat provided by the invention adopts the connecting rod type adjusting mechanism, and can easily realize the sequential adjustment of four positions of sitting, leaning, inclining and inclining by utilizing the self gravity of a human body under the control of the associated motion of the first connecting rod group, the second connecting rod group and the third connecting rod group, so that the multi-position adjusting seat is simple and convenient to operate and is safe and reliable to use. Specifically, when the first connecting rod group, the second connecting rod group and the third connecting rod group are in a contraction state, the chair seat is straight, the pedal is folded downwards and furled, and the position is an end-sitting position; the weight center of the human body slightly moves backwards towards the direction of the chair back, the third connecting rod group is unfolded under the driving of the front end of the chair seat, the chair seat is approximately flat, the pedal is unfolded forwards, and the position is a flat leaning position, so that the shank and the thigh of the human body can be placed in a flush manner; the gravity center of the human body continues to move backwards slightly towards the direction of the chair back, the second connecting rod group is unfolded under the driving of the front end of the chair seat, and the chair seat is inclined backwards slightly at the moment, and the posture is an inclined lying posture; the gravity center of the human body further moves backwards slightly towards the direction of the chair back, the first connecting rod group is unfolded under the driving of the front end of the chair seat, the pedal is higher than the chair seat to tilt backwards, and the posture is a tilt-back posture; when the chair is reset, the gravity center of the human body is moved to the front end of the chair seat, so that the first connecting rod group, the second connecting rod group and the third connecting rod group can be reset in sequence by means of the self gravity of the human body, and the operation is convenient and labor-saving; because the connecting rod mechanism has a certain locking force, the seat can be kept stable in four pose states of sitting up, leaning horizontally, sliding obliquely and inclining backwards; particularly, in the movement process of the third connecting rod group and the second connecting rod group, the first connecting rod group is in a locking state under the matching of the elastic lock pin and the lock hole, so that the situation that the seat is suddenly tilted cannot happen in the process that the end sitting posture is changed into the flat leaning posture and the flat leaning posture is changed into the recumbent posture, and the use safety of the seat is improved.

Detailed Description
The invention will be further described with reference to the accompanying drawings.
As shown in fig. 1-2, a multi-position adjustable chair comprises a chair frame 10, a chair seat 21 and a pedal 31, wherein a chair back is arranged on the chair seat 21, the chair seat 21 is arranged on a chair seat mounting block 20, preferably, the chair back is adjustably arranged on the chair seat 21, for example, the angle of the chair back relative to the chair seat 21 can be adjusted, the height of the chair back can be adjusted, or a headrest on the chair back can be adjusted, etc., the pedal 31 is arranged on a pedal mounting block 30, and the multi-position adjustable chair further comprises a first connecting rod set, a second connecting rod set and a third connecting rod.
As shown in fig. 5-8, the multi-position adjusting chair adopts a link type adjusting mechanism, and can easily realize the sequential adjustment of four positions of sitting, leaning, inclining and inclining by using the self gravity of the human body under the control of the associated motion of the first link group, the second link group and the third link group, and has simple and convenient operation and safe and reliable use. Preferably, in order to facilitate the application of force to the human body, the chair frame 10 is provided with an armrest which is used as a fulcrum for the application of force to the human body and can also play a role in safety protection. Furthermore, in order to ensure the safety of the use, a safety belt is arranged on the seat 21 and/or the backrest.
Specifically, referring to fig. 2, the first link set includes a first link 1a and a second link 1b, the second link set includes a third link 2a, a fourth link 2b, a fifth link 2c, and a sixth link 2d, and the third link set includes a seventh link 3a, an eighth link 3b, and a ninth link 3 c.
The first end of the first connecting rod 1a is rotatably connected with the rear end of the chair frame 10, the first end of the second connecting rod 1b is rotatably connected with the front end of the chair frame 10, the middle of the first connecting rod 1a is provided with a sliding block 44, the second connecting rod 1b is provided with a sliding groove 45 matched with the sliding block 44, and when the sliding block 44 slides along the sliding groove 45, the first connecting rod group is unfolded or contracted relative to the chair frame 10.
The first end of the third connecting rod 2a is rotatably connected with the first connecting rod 1a, the second end of the third connecting rod 2a is rotatably connected with the rear end of the seat mounting block 20, the first end of the fourth connecting rod 2b is rotatably connected with the front end of the seat mounting block 20, the first end of the fifth connecting rod 2c is rotatably connected with the first connecting rod 1a, the second end of the fifth connecting rod 2c is rotatably connected with the middle part of the fourth connecting rod 2b, the first end of the sixth connecting rod 2d is rotatably connected with the second end of the first connecting rod 1a, and the second end of the sixth connecting rod 2d is rotatably connected with the fourth connecting rod 2 b.
The first end of the seventh connecting rod 3a is rotatably connected with the front end of the seat mounting block 20, the middle of the seventh connecting rod 3a is rotatably connected with the middle of the eighth connecting rod 3b, the second end of the seventh connecting rod 3a is rotatably connected with the first end of the ninth connecting rod 3c, the first end of the eighth connecting rod 3b is rotatably connected with the second end of the fourth connecting rod 2b, the second end of the eighth connecting rod 3b is rotatably connected with the rear end of the pedal mounting block 30, and the second end of the ninth connecting rod 3c is rotatably connected with the front end of the pedal mounting block 30.
Referring to fig. 1, the fourth link 2b and the seventh link 3a are L-shaped links, the first link 1a is provided with a stop lever 40, the stop lever 40 limits the movement of the fifth link 2c, and when the second link group contracts, the fifth link 2c is supported on the stop lever 40. Referring to fig. 4, a first end of the fifth link 2c is provided with a limiting block 48, and the limiting block 48 limits the movement of the first link 1a, and limits the seat 21 in the sitting position.
The first connecting rod 1a is provided with an elastic lock pin 41, the chair frame 10 is provided with a lock hole 42 matched with the first end of the elastic lock pin 41, the second end of the elastic lock pin 41 is connected with the third connecting rod 2a through a pull rope 43, when the elastic lock pin 41 extends into the lock hole 42 under the action of elastic force, the first connecting rod group is locked relative to the chair frame 10, and when the elastic lock pin 41 extends out of the lock hole 42 under the action of pull rope 43, the first connecting rod group can move relative to the chair frame 10.
Referring to fig. 3, the elastic lock pin 41 is installed in the stop lever 40, a spring 46 is installed in the stop lever 40, a first end of the spring 46 abuts against the stop lever 40, a second end of the spring 46 abuts against the elastic lock pin 41, and a pulley 47 for allowing the pull rope 43 to rotate around is further installed in the stop lever 40. It should be noted that, the pulling force of the pulling rope 43 on the elastic lock pin 41 is caused by the length change of the arm of force when the third connecting rod 2a rotates relative to the first connecting rod 1a, in order to ensure that the elastic lock pin 41 always extends into the lock hole 42 in the end-to-end and flat-to-lean postures of the seat 21, the pulling rope 43 should have a certain extra length, so that the elastic lock pin 41 just extends out of the lock hole 42 in the recumbent posture of the seat, and in addition, the pulling rope 43 should preferably be a steel wire rope with a certain hardness.
When the multi-position adjusting chair is used, the chair seat 21 is flat and straight, the pedal 31 is folded downwards and folded when the first connecting rod group, the second connecting rod group and the third connecting rod group are in a contraction state, and the position is an end-sitting position; the weight center of the human body slightly moves backwards towards the direction of the chair back, the third connecting rod group is unfolded under the driving of the front end of the chair seat 21, at the moment, the chair seat 21 is approximately straight, the pedals 31 are unfolded forwards, and the position is a flat leaning position, so that the shanks and the thighs of the human body can be placed at the same level; the gravity center of the human body continues to move backwards slightly towards the direction of the chair back, the second connecting rod group is unfolded under the driving of the front end of the chair seat 21, and the chair seat 21 is inclined backwards slightly at the moment, and the posture is a recumbent posture; the gravity center of the human body further moves backwards slightly towards the direction of the chair back, the first connecting rod group is unfolded under the driving of the front end of the chair seat 21, at the moment, the pedal 31 is higher than the chair seat 21 and tilts backwards, and the posture is a tilting posture; when the chair is reset, the gravity center of the human body is moved to the front end of the chair seat 21, so that the first connecting rod group, the second connecting rod group and the third connecting rod group can be reset in sequence by means of the self gravity of the human body, and the operation is convenient and labor-saving; because the connecting rod mechanism has a certain locking force, the seat can be kept stable in four pose states of sitting up, leaning horizontally, sliding obliquely and inclining backwards; particularly, in the movement process of the third link group and the second link group, the first link group is in a locked state under the matching of the elastic lock pin 41 and the lock hole 42, so that the situation that the seat 21 is suddenly tilted cannot happen in the process that the end sitting posture is changed into the flat leaning posture and the flat leaning posture is changed into the recumbent posture, and the use safety of the seat is improved.
